Yesterday, the Los Angeles County Sheriff's Department (LASD) posted a plea for public assistance on Facebook in their search for a missing person. The individual missing is 25-year-old Smaran Prakash Poudyal, who was last spotted in Saugus on Tuesday, October 31, at 5:30 a.m., as detailed in the LASD's Facebook post. Urgency surrounds this case due to family concerns about Poudyal's safety.

Smaran Prakash Poudyal, an Asian male standing 5-feet-9-inches tall and weighing 135 pounds, has straight black hair, brown eyes, and a spider tattoo on his left hand. He was last seen wearing a green jacket, black pants, and black shoes, and was reported on the 20800 block of Satinwood Drive.

The LASD is asking for any information about Poudyal's whereabouts from the public.
